32.9.427    CLEANING OF STRUCTURAL PARTS

(1) All windows, glass, partitions, and skylights must be washed as often as necessary to keep them clean. Cracked or broken glass must be replaced promptly. The walls, ceilings, and doors must be washed periodically and kept free from soil and unsightly conditions.   The shelves and ledges must be wiped or vacuumed as often as necessary to keep them free from dust and debris. The material picked up by the vacuum cleaners must be disposed of by burning or other proper methods to destroy any insects that might be present.

History: Secs. 81-2-102, 81-22-102 MCA; IMP, Secs. 81-2-102, 81-22-102 MCA; Eff. 12/31/72.
